s p g s a b s o c m w t t Case presentation We present the case of a 78-year-old man undergoing aortic valve replacement for aortic stenosis. He had no history of tachyarrhythmia or preexcitation and had preserved left ventricular function with mild left ventricular hypertrophy. His postoperative course was complicated by atrial fibrillation and an intermittent wide complex tachycardia. Figure 1 is a 12-lead electrocardiogram (ECG) taken preoperatively, and Figure 2 is a 12-lead ECG taken day 3 postoperatively on the critical care unit. Figure 3 is a 12-lead ECG taken during a typical episode of tachycardia. What is the mechanism of the tachycardia?
